#7d6050 hex color
In a RGB color space, hex #7d6050 is composed of 49% red, 37.6% green and 31.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 23.2% magenta, 36% yellow and 51% black. It has a hue angle of 21.3 degrees, a saturation of 22% and a lightness of 40.2%. #7d6050 color hex could be obtained by blending #fac0a0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666666.

● #7d6050 color description : Mostly desaturated dark orange.
The hexadecimal color #7d6050 has RGB values of R:125, G:96, B:80 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.23, Y:0.36, K:0.51. Its decimal value is 8216656.
